I swear, they took stuff out of me I’d never heard of. Uterus, fallopian tubes, ovaries, cervix, pelvic lymph nodes, something called an omentum.
In case you’re wondering: “The omentum is a large, fatty fold of the peritoneum (abdominal lining) that drapes over the abdominal organs, acting like an "apron" to protect them and house immune cells, with the major parts being the greater omentum (hanging from the stomach) and the lesser omentum (connecting stomach to liver). It serves vital roles in immunity, fat storage (as visceral fat), and tissue repair, and it can also be involved in the spread of certain cancers or conditions like omentum infarction.”
Never knew that even existed. *shrugs
